Deadman Peaks Trail Run
The Deadman Peaks Trail Run takes place in the high desert landscape near Cuba, New Mexico. The course is situated within the Rio Puerco Valley and utilizes a section of the Continental Divide Trail. Participants run through rolling terrain with elevations ranging between 6,350 and 7,400 feet.
The race route consists primarily of single track trails, supplemented by some jeep trails. The underfoot conditions vary throughout the course, featuring surfaces such as sand, rocks, and slick rock. The terrain includes several hills located along the valley route.
Available race distances historically include:
- 106 miles
- 53 miles
- 55 km
- 30 km
- 10 miles
The event is organized by RaceNM and is held annually in November. The environment is characterized by its high desert setting and remote trail locations on the Continental Divide. Visit the organization's website for the most recent information.
